diff options
author | David McFarland <corngood@gmail.com> | 2024-02-20 23:01:29 -0400 |
---|---|---|
committer | David McFarland <corngood@gmail.com> | 2024-03-06 10:14:21 -0400 |
commit | 9cc567366575f2fb590067c75acb974941994286 (patch) | |
tree | 4f2f17a2316631bdae0438e7f715d6015c47021e /pkgs/development/compilers | |
parent | 496c9cf6857c56c0b38594c07087a6973b529012 (diff) | |
download | nixlib-9cc567366575f2fb590067c75acb974941994286.tar nixlib-9cc567366575f2fb590067c75acb974941994286.tar.gz nixlib-9cc567366575f2fb590067c75acb974941994286.tar.bz2 nixlib-9cc567366575f2fb590067c75acb974941994286.tar.lz nixlib-9cc567366575f2fb590067c75acb974941994286.tar.xz nixlib-9cc567366575f2fb590067c75acb974941994286.tar.zst nixlib-9cc567366575f2fb590067c75acb974941994286.zip |
dotnet/update.sh: move substitutions to avoid loss of errors
Diffstat (limited to 'pkgs/development/compilers')
-rwxr-xr-x | pkgs/development/compilers/dotnet/update.sh | 17 |
1 files changed, 12 insertions, 5 deletions
diff --git a/pkgs/development/compilers/dotnet/update.sh b/pkgs/development/compilers/dotnet/update.sh index e71a13385dac..0bc9b0f08672 100755 --- a/pkgs/development/compilers/dotnet/update.sh +++ b/pkgs/development/compilers/dotnet/update.sh @@ -359,6 +359,13 @@ Examples: channel_version=$(jq -r '."channel-version"' <<< "$content") support_phase=$(jq -r '."support-phase"' <<< "$content") + aspnetcore_sources="$(platform_sources "$aspnetcore_files")" + runtime_sources="$(platform_sources "$runtime_files")" + sdk_sources="$(platform_sources "$sdk_files")" + + aspnetcore_packages="$(aspnetcore_packages "${aspnetcore_version}")" + sdk_packages="$(sdk_packages "${runtime_version}")" + result=$(mktemp) trap "rm -f $result" TERM INT EXIT @@ -368,20 +375,20 @@ Examples: { aspnetcore_$major_minor_underscore = buildAspNetCore { version = \"${aspnetcore_version}\"; - $(platform_sources "$aspnetcore_files") + $aspnetcore_sources }; runtime_$major_minor_underscore = buildNetRuntime { version = \"${runtime_version}\"; - $(platform_sources "$runtime_files") + $runtime_sources }; sdk_$major_minor_underscore = buildNetSdk { version = \"${sdk_version}\"; - $(platform_sources "$sdk_files") + $sdk_sources packages = { fetchNuGet }: [ -$(aspnetcore_packages "${aspnetcore_version}") -$(sdk_packages "${runtime_version}") +$aspnetcore_packages +$sdk_packages ]; }; }" > "${result}" |